The HMPE PLASMA Rope Headpiece system has been rigorously tested and has it’s own NATO number for this system now proved over many years by the ADF, NZDF, Australian Police and in other Special Forces in the region.
This system is light, strong and easy to inspect in comparison to the enclosed metallic head.
These fast ropes are designed to allow up to five (5) personnel (120 kg each - person/equipment), to rapidly descend in a controlled manner from a hovering aircraft. This technique, using gloved hands and boots, enables friction braking and is similar to that used on a fireman's pole. Following the descent, there may be a requirement to jettison the rope.

Fast Ropes are to be rejected for service and returned to the supplier if any of the following is
evident.
- excessive wear;
- cuts above allowed limitations;
- abrasions above allowed limitations;
- chemical contamination;
- un-secure whipping;
- cracked lower end heat sealing; and
- large areas of oil or grease are present on the rope.
- faded or incomplete identification number.
